Item 2.01 Completion of Acquisition or Disposition of Assets
On February 7, 2008, Quanta Capital Holdings Ltd. (the “Company”) entered into a Stock Purchase Agreement with Quanta 4000 Holding Company Ltd., a wholly-owned subsidiary of the Company, and Chaucer Holdings PLC (“Chaucer”), pursuant to which the Company agreed to sell all of its interests at Lloyd’s to Chaucer. Previously, the Company participated in the Lloyd’s of London insurance market through its investment in Syndicate 4000, which is managed by Pembroke Managing Agency Limited (“Pembroke”). Pembroke is a joint venture among the Company, Chaucer and the Syndicate 4000 underwriting team. For the 2007 underwriting year the Company provided 90% of the capital of Syndicate 4000, and an affiliate of Chaucer provided the remaining 10%. The Company’s interests at Lloyd’s that are subject to the Stock Purchase Agreement include its 100% interest in Quanta 4000 Ltd. (which is a corporate member of Syndicate 4000), its 15% interest in Pembroke JV Ltd. (which owns Pembroke) and its deposit of approximately $116.0 million with the Society at Lloyd’s, known as “Funds at Lloyd’s.” The Stock Purchase Agreement provides that, in consideration of the equity interests in Quanta 4000 and Pembroke, the Company will receive the return of its Funds at Lloyd’s. On February 13, 2008, the Company completed the disposition by transferring to Chaucer its interests in Quanta 4000 Ltd. and Pembroke JV Ltd., and the Company received the return of its Funds at Lloyd’s from the Society at Lloyd’s.

Note 1 – Basis of Preparation
On February 7, 2008, Quanta Capital Holdings Ltd. (“Quanta” or the “Company”) completed the sale of its wholly owned subsidiary Quanta 4000 Ltd. (“Quanta 4000”) for £1.00 and its 15% interest in Pembroke JV Co. (“Pembroke JV”) for £1.00, both to Chaucer Holdings PLC. (“Chaucer”). Quanta 4000 is a corporate member in Syndicate 4000 at Lloyd’s. Upon closing, Quanta 4000 Holding Company Ltd. received the return of funds that it had previously deposited with the Society at Lloyd’s that are known as “Funds at Lloyd’s” valued, at September 30, 2007, at $116.6 million. Prior to the transaction Chaucer owned 65% of Pembroke, and also provided certain services to Pembroke Managing Agency which is the managing agent of Syndicate 4000.
The unaudited pro forma consolidated balance sheet presents the financial position of the Company as of September 30, 2007, assuming the sale of Quanta 4000 and Pembroke JV had occurred on that date. Such pro forma information is based on Quanta’s historical balance sheet included in the Company’s Form 10-Q at September 30, 2007 giving effect to the following adjustments: 1) elimination of the separate company assets and liabilities of Quanta 4000, 2) elimination of the investment in Pembroke that was recorded at cost. These are then adjusted for (i) certain intercompany amounts due from Quanta 4000 to Quanta and its subsidiaries that have been written off, (ii) bonus payments to management and employees of Syndicate 4000 that will be incurred by the Company as a result of the sale, and (iii) proceeds of the transaction, net of legal and professional fees.
The unaudited pro forma condensed consolidated statement of operations presents the financial results from the continuing operations of the Company for the year ended December 31, 2006 and the nine months ended September 30, 2007 assuming the sale had occurred on January 1, 2006, as required by rule 11-2 of Regulation S-X. Such pro forma information is based on the Company’s historical consolidated statement of operations included in the Company’s form 10-K for the year ended December 31, 2006 and the Company’s historical consolidated statement of operations included in the Company’s form 10-Q for the nine months ended September 30, 2007.

The actual net gain on sale to be recorded by the Company will be based upon the actual carrying values of Quanta 4000 and Pembroke JV as of February 7, 2008. These carrying values will include further results from operations in Quanta 4000, including Syndicate 4000, and Pembroke JV for the period from October 1, 2007 to February 7, 2008. As a result, the carrying values of Quanta 4000 and Pembroke JV and the actual net gain on sale could differ materially from the pro forma net gain on sale.
The Company’s Lloyd’s reportable segment does not represent only the aggregation of assets, liabilities, revenues or expenses of Quanta 4000 and Pembroke JV. The Lloyd’s reportable segment includes Quanta 4000, Pembroke JV and also certain other contracts of insurance underwritten by Syndicate 4000, but recorded in other Quanta entities that were not sold to Chaucer in the transaction.
Quanta previously allocated certain costs to Quanta 4000. We have not made any pro forma adjustments in relation to these allocations as management believes the allocations to have been made on a reasonable basis.
